The Indigenous People of Biafra, IPOB, has advised the All
Progressives Congress, APC-led Federal Government to release its leader,
Nnamdi Kanu or Nigeria will be plagued like the Biblical Egypt.
Recall
that Kanu, who was arrested by operatives of the Department of State
Services, DSS, in 2015, has continued to languish in incarceration
despite several court rulings ordering his release..
However, the
pro-Biafra group, in a statement by its spokesperson, Emma Powerful,
warned that the continued detention of Kanu would spell doom for the
country, adding that grave calamity awaited the nation.
Powerful
said Nigeria was sitting on a keg of gunpowder, and that what would soon
befall the country following the continued detention of its leader
would destabilise Nigeria as a nation.
